These are perfect for just charging your phone/tablet/laptop. The USB 3.1 10gbps cables are much thicker and much much more expensive, so these do serve a purpose. You can always carry a small USB 3.1 cable for high speed data transfer and then one of these for your wall charger.

Quote from sdhl :
Does anything bad happen if you use this on a power brick that is over 60w for example, to power a 65w laptop?
Too much current drawn can heat up the cord and potentially melt it and/or start a fire. You might be okay since it's so close, but I'd play it safe and go for for something with at least 20% capacity over what's required. Penny wise vs. pound foolish and all that...
